The poster of the following message is an official representative of CATS.

Problem Description:

We were working on implementing an updated version of a spam control system. The system was set incorrectly with a very low threshold that caused some outgoing emails to be blocked. This happened Thursday. Once we received your reports, we looked into and discovered the problem as Tony had reported by raising the threshold considerably. This affected our "Send Email" feature only, not automated emails or triggers.

Steps to prevent this in the future:

What we'll be working this week is improving the audit trail considerably. We want to know the status of a message from conception to delivery and report that back to you. We're going to incorporate the tracking of bounced and rejected mail as well (a feature we've already had in the late testing stages).

While this type of tracking is easy for the simple one-off messages like submissions or communication with a client, the challenge thus far has been incorporating this into mass emails (with thousands of recipients per individual message); though, I'm confident that we'll find a speedy and efficient solution that will bring the power of an audit trail to all the types of email correspondence.
